So we've already established that Chinese internet censorship is only getting worse. With internet Czar Lu Wei stepping out into the world stage and arguing the Party's case, the country's censorship bureaucracy isn't just getting more and more brazen about their work. By the looks (and sounds) of it, they're getting downright self-congratulatory.

Not only does the Cyberspace Administration of China have it's own North Korean-style marching song and choir now, it's got some national-level creative talent behind it. The lyrics to the song were written by Wang Pingjiu, the man behind 2008 Beijing Olympics theme tunes "Beijing Welcomes You" and "Nation," and the melody was the work of Zhao Jialin, responsible for unleashing the Chopsticks Brothers' smash hit "Little Apple" on the world. 

When this video of a New Years gala performance of "The Spirit of Cyberspace Administration" went viral today, however, it, well, got censored. Go figure. Luckily, we stashed away a copy for safekeeping and translated the lyrics. Feel free to sing along:
